Ripple has eventually managed to settle their legal dispute that has been going on for a long span of time with YouTube. On the other hand, this news of settlement has not created the sort of response that was expected by many of their investors. 

XRP Fails To Acquire Any Attention 

Brad Garlinghouse is the CEO of Ripple Labs. On the 9th of March, Garlinghouse had made a public announcement that their company has finally managed to reach a conclusion with regards to the legal matter of fraudulent activity against YouTube. 

Back in the previous year, Garlinghouse had filed the lawsuit where the company had accused YouTube of enabling scammers to organize giveaway scams using XRP. In addition, he also informed that this new agreement will now allow both YouTube and Ripple to work amicably together. He is hopeful that this will prevent, detect as well as remove the giveaway XRP scams. 

He has said that the particular details of the settlement terms are not to be made public knowledge. However, it is quite apparent that action and accountability translate into trust in the industry.
